Since its founding in 1922, the Morton Arboretum has functioned as an "outdoor museum," focused on the cultivation and display of woody plants of the world, with particular emphasis on trees, which are able to withstand the climate of Northern Illinois.

BauerLatoza Studio completed a two-year project to create a Master Plan, a new Education Center, and to modernize the infrastructure of the 1,500-acre property, including its 65 buildings, three private wells and two wastewater treatment plants.
